Obverse description Within an oak wreath, the two-line Latin legend HELVET / REPUBL appears prominently in the central field, separated by a horizontal rule from the numeral 5 below, denoting the denomination in Rappen. The wreath is rendered in fine relief with detailed foliage, tied at the base. The coin is struck within a toothed or beaded border encircling the entire design. The overall composition is typographically bold and emblematic of the Helvetic Republic's austere, republican coinage style.
